Jeg vil vædde på, at du har denne i din forbindelsesstreng:
Integrated Security=SSPI
eller noget lignende.
Nu kører den konto, som tjenesten kører under (NT AUTHORITY\SYSTEM
) forsøger at oprette forbindelse til databasen - og kan ikke, da den ikke er autoriseret til at gøre det.
Du kan:
- opret enten et login til
NT AUTHORITY\SYSTEM
i din SQL Server og giv den de nødvendige tilladelser til din app
ELLER:
-
du opretter en specifik applikationsbrugerkonto i SQL Server (login til SQL Server og bruger i din database) og ændrer din forbindelsesstreng til:
User ID=(your app account);pwd=YourPassword